Output fac74b6d0b9d339fa698eb65d4b5537c5784c7f61b7ae4afa0f9c898690e8ebd:3

value
339669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d12dfc39def1f85e26751bdfe7b35653738c381e OP_EQUAL
address
3Lm4EkLi19JQejsqwTarZ5xL9PRGnKpT5C
transaction
fac74b6d0b9d339fa698eb65d4b5537c5784c7f61b7ae4afa0f9c898690e8ebd
spent
true